Znak '+' v emailove adrese
Lubos Kaspar
kaspar na cnb.cz
Čtvrtek Červenec 11 14:49:46 CEST 2002
> From: "Dalibor Toman" <dtoman na fortech.cz>
> To: <sendmail na linux.cz>
> Subject: Re: Znak '+' v emailove adrese
> Date: Thu, 11 Jul 2002 08:53:32 +0200
> ...
> sice podle RFC 2821 a 2822 je mozne pouzit v emailove adrese vselicos
> ale ja bych rozhodne dal ruce pryc od vsech znaku, ktere nejsou
> obvykle (vse krome '0'..'9','a'..'z', '.', '_' v textu pred
> zavinacem).
Rad bych jen upozornil, ze velmi vhodnym znakem (doprostred casti
adresy pred @) je i "-" (minus), a to zvlast jako alternativa
k "_" (podtrzitko), kterezto za prilis sikovne povazovat asi moc
nelze, nebot:
1. na klavesnici se obtizne pise (je v horni sade a je tedy nutno
mackat premykac/shift);
2. pri zobrazeni v HTML jako podtrzeny text (napr. je to obvykle u
hyperlinku, tj. u typu "<a href=...>text</a>") dost splyva
s podtrzenim, takze hrozi zamena s mezerou (zvlast u BFU), coz
muze byt pro dorucitelnost takto desinterpretovane adresy fatalni.
> ...
> Na teto adrese je komentar k jednotlivym znakum povolenym pred
> zavinacem (definice ve zminenych RFC spise odrazi zbozna prani
> autoru specifikace..:-) )
> http://www.remote.org/jochen/mail/info/chars.html
To je moc pekny prehled. Vyse uvedenou poznamkou si tez dovoluji
komentovat hodnoceni pouzivani podtrzitka na dotycne WWW-strance, kde
se pise:
"OK: Allowed without restrictions. Often used in mail addresses
of the form firstname_lastname na example.com.".
Celkove asi lze doporucit na zacatku a na konci casti adresy pred @
pouzivat pouze znaky alfanumericke (napr. tecka nesmi byt podle RFC 2821
poslednim znakem pred @).
--
Lubos Kaspar
Další informace o konferenci Sendmail